Question, I’m Using an excel application scope and do then some write range, write cell, Insert/delete columns,copy paste activities in it. After that I want to save the file, but I don’t want to overwrite the old excel file. I wan’t to save them with another new name. Could someone explain me how I can handle this?

I was thinking with the F12 hotkey and then save as but this is not possible…

Hi @M_L

Steps you must do as below :-

  1. Read the Original Excel using read range activity which will create a datatable variable
  2. Use that data table variable are write the data to new excel using Write range activity
  3. Then do Whatever changes you want on the new file
